O que é HTML?
🔴 HTML significa “HyperText Markup Language” (Linguagem de Marcação de Hipertexto, em português). É uma linguagem de marcação utilizada para estruturar e apresentar o conteúdo em páginas da web.
✅ O HTML é composto por um conjunto de elementos ou tags que permitem definir a estrutura, os elementos e o layout de uma página da web. Essa linguagem é interpretada pelos navegadores, que renderizam o conteúdo HTML e o exibem aos usuários na forma de texto, imagens, links e outros elementos interativos.
✅ Ela utiliza tags para demarcar elementos e definir a estrutura do documento. As tags são representadas por sÃmbolos “<” e “>” e podem ser de fechamento ou de auto fechamento. Elas informam ao navegador como exibir e interpretar o conteúdo, como tÃtulos, parágrafos, imagens e links.
✅ Um arquivo HTML deve ter a extensão “.html” para ser reconhecido pelo navegador e exibido corretamente.
Tipos de Tags
As tags em HTML são usadas para marcar e estruturar o conteúdo de uma página da web. Elas podem ser categorizadas em dois tipos principais: “nÃvel de bloco” (block-level) e “em linha” (inline).
- Tags em NÃvel de Bloco (block-level): Essas tags são usadas para criar blocos de conteúdo que ocupam toda a largura disponÃvel do elemento pai (ou container). Isso significa que esses elementos são exibidos em linhas separadas e, por padrão, começam em uma nova linha. Alguns exemplos de tags em nÃvel de bloco incluem
<div>
,<p>
,<h1>
a<h6>
,<ul>
,<ol>
,<li>
,<table>
, entre outras. Essas tags são usadas para estruturar seções maiores de conteúdo em uma página. - Tags em Linha (inline): Essas tags são usadas para marcar e demarcar conteúdo dentro de um bloco de texto, como palavras ou frases especÃficas. Ao contrário das tags em nÃvel de bloco, as tags inline não criam um bloco separado, mas são incorporadas dentro do fluxo do texto. Isso significa que esses elementos geralmente não iniciam uma nova linha. Alguns exemplos de tags inline incluem
<span>
,<strong>
,<em>
,<a>
,<img>
,<input>
,<br>
, entre outras. Essas tags são usadas para aplicar estilos, criar links, inserir imagens e realizar outras ações especÃficas em partes especÃficas do texto.
⛔ É importante entender a diferença entre esses dois tipos de tags, pois elas têm comportamentos e caracterÃsticas diferentes.
Os elementos em nÃvel de bloco são usados para criar seções maiores e definir a estrutura básica do conteúdo, enquanto os elementos inline são usados para marcar partes especÃficas dentro dessas seções.
⛔ Ao aplicar estilos CSS, os elementos em nÃvel de bloco e em linha também podem ser tratados de maneira diferente, o que afeta sua aparência e comportamento na página da web.
*Atualizado em 8 de julho de 2023